Output 62bc519266301c634bed28fc14fb45f9407173214f1e45d1bbecd3b904a8d910:1

value
515153
script pubkey
OP_HASH160 OP_PUSHBYTES_20 08f6d1d70c6f5ee6093090de743da91d9188676e OP_EQUAL
address
32WR1QnfKncgnB58H6tFAG4BZJ1DrkYPgj
transaction
62bc519266301c634bed28fc14fb45f9407173214f1e45d1bbecd3b904a8d910
spent
true